The high strain rate tensile properties of solution annealed Type 304 stainless steel have been determined experimentally. Tests were performed at strain rates ranging from 3 × 10−5 to 1 × 102 in./in./sec at temperatures from 600 to 1600 deg F. At temperatures to 1000 deg F, the strength and ductility are largely insensitive to variations in strain rate, whereas at temperatures from 1200 to 1600 deg F, significant increases in both strength and ductility are observed with increasing strain rate.

Abstract NITRONIC 32 is basically a low-nickel chromium-manganese austenitic stainless steel strengthened by an addition of nitrogen. It has annealed strength approximately two times that of AISI Type 304 stainless steel and comparable corrosion resistance. It is used in such applications as fasteners, springs, antennae, shafting and pole-line hardware.
